Mark 10:27; Matthew 17:20

When considering the words in these texts, keep in mind two things:

1. The God we serve is BIG. He holds all things in his control and NOTHING IS IMPOSSIBLE for him.

2. Often, we fall short and try to accomplish things on our own. We forget to give things to the God who can accomplish anything, at any time, at any place. If he wants to move a mountain and place it somewhere else, he will. If he wants to split a giant body of water to walk across it, he will. There is NOTHING IMPOSSIBLE for him.

With these Scriptures and the capitalized words above, take some time to meditate on God. Think of his all-knowing, all-possible deity. NOTHING IS IMPOSSIBLE WITH GOD.
